Warning Signs You Need Insulation Water Damage Restoration
Ignoring insulation water damage can lead to costly repairs, health risks, and even structural damage. Keep an eye out for these warning signs to prevent a bigger problem: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ant odors can show moisture buildup, which can lead to mold growth and insulation damage. Don’t ignore the smell it’s a sign of a bigger issue.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Visible water stains can show a leak or water damage, which can compromise your home’s insulation. Act quickly to prevent further damage.
Mold Growth or Black Spots
Mold growth can be a sign of excess moisture, which can damage your home’s insulation and create health risks. Get it checked and addressed quickly.
Increased Energy Bills
Water-damaged insulation can lead to energy efficiency issues, causing your energy bills to skyrocket. Get to the root of the problem and save money.
Visible Puddles or Standing Water
Visible water can show a leak or water damage, which can compromise your home’s insulation. Act quickly to prevent further damage.
Ice Dams or Snow Accumulation
Ice dams and snow accumulation can cause water damage to your home’s insulation. Take preventative measures to protect your home.

Insulation Water Damage Restoration Cost in Bellingham, WA
The cost of insulation water damage restoration in Bellingham, WA, varies dep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and may vary depending on your specific situation. Get a free estimate to find out the cost of restoration for your home.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Insulation removal and repl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of insulation, and local labor costs |
| Drying and d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used, and local labor costs |
| Insulation installation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Type of insulation, size of affected area, and local labor costs |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and local labor costs |
| Emergency response and assessment |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day, location, and severity of damage |
| More services (mold remediation, etc.) | $500 – $5,000 | Type of service, size of affected area, and local labor costs |

Is insulation water damage restoration covered by insurance?
Yes, insulation water damage restoration may be covered by insurance. But, the specifics depend on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. Contact your insurance provider to find out your coverage.
Can I prevent insulation water damage?
Yes, you can prevent insulation water damage by taking preventative measures, such as ensuring proper ventilation, inspecting your attic and crawl space regularly, and addressing any water leaks quickly. Take preventative measures to protect your home.
How do I know if I have insulation water damage?
You may have insulation water damage if you notice musty odors, water stains on ceilings or walls, mold growth, or increased energy bills. Act quickly to prevent further damage.
